Election preparations, political accountability and public-sector scrutiny dominated, alongside controversy over Airlink’s cancelled rugby flyover and education procurement concerns.

    The IEC recorded 142,072 candidates contesting 10,526 municipal seats and said the final compliant candidate list will be published on 16 September.

    The IEC rejected claims of technical glitches affecting the ANC’s Eastern Cape nominations, saying the deadline will not be extended and missed submissions cannot be added.

    My Vote Counts said the DA secured nearly 90% of the R116.8 million in declared quarterly political donations, highlighting loopholes around connected companies and disclosure thresholds.

    Airlink withdrew its planned FNB Stadium flyover while the Civil Aviation Authority analyses flight data and compliance after the Cape Town flypast attracted widespread scrutiny.

    Basic Education Minister Siviwe Gwarube maintained the suspension of the Grades 1 and 3 foundation-phase catalogue, allowing provinces to order existing textbooks for January 2027 while legal advice is pending.
